Digitally remastered release containing a pair of albums from the Prog Rock band. Out of Simon Dupree & the Big Sound came Gentle Giant and these, their first two albums for the Vertigo label, were released in 1970 and 1971. The band's Progressive style was a complete change from Simon Dupree's Pop/RnB sound, but a new wave of fans in the UK, US and particularly in Europe ensured that for years the group had a healthy live and recording career. Gentle Giant were a British progressive rock band active between 1970 and 1980. They were known for the complexity and sophistication of their music and for the varied musical skills of the members. All of the band members were multi-instrumentalists. Although not commercially successful, the band did achieve a cult following. The band stated that their aim was to "expand the frontiers of contemporary popular music at the risk of becoming very unpopular", although this stance was to alter significantly with time. Gentle Giant's music was considered complex even by progressive rock standards, drawing on a broad swathe of music including folk, soul, jazz, and classical music. Unlike many of their progressive rock contemporaries, their "classical" influences ranged beyond the Romantic and incorporated medieval, baroque, and modernist chamber music elements. The band also had a taste for broad themes for their lyrics, drawing inspiration not only from personal experiences but from philosophy and the works of François Rabelais and R. D. Laing. In 2015 they were recognised with the lifetime achievement award at the Progressive Music Awards.
